in the Chainsaw man, Tatsuki Fujimoto’s crazy manga, takes shape people’s fears by turning them into “devils”. Certainly one of the most terrible enemies of mankind is Devil Gun, Incarnation of the fear of guns with a simply scary design, but how did they come about?

In a recent interview, the mangaka explained the creature’s origin and revealed the following: “The Gun Devil was first shown in Volume 9. In Makima’s words, he could easily have been a MacGuffin (Editor’s note: Alfred Hitchcock’s term, by which we mean a medium that moves the plot), But I didn’t know how the fans would take it, so I decided to take my time and get it right. The problem was, it didn’t matter how much I thought about it: if you try to create a demon with weapons as the main subject, you always risk making it look like Yu-Gi-Oh! I was very careful not to draw anything that reminded me excessively“.

The Devil Gun is a real nightmare in the manga, a creature that can kill millions of people in a few minutes and is responsible for the death of the family members of one of the protagonists. The design visible below is just perfect.
